RE: Spray Fixative for Cell preps

From:Sue Barnes

In the good old days, hairspray didn't have any of the additives that it has
now.  Aquanet was mostly alcohol, that is why it was good for cytology
spray.
Cytology fixative can be purchased from any of the scientific companies
(fisher, alligence, richard allan etc)  It has many names, cyto fix, spray
fix, etc.  Cytology preps can also be fixed in alcohol and kept wet.
